Chicken Congee

Chicken Congee

A comforting Chinese rice porridge, slow-cooked with tender marinated chicken and fragrant ginger, perfect for a soothing meal.

⏱ 60 min🍽 Serves 4Chinesesoupeasydairy-freenut-free

Ingredients

  • ½ lb chicken breast
  • ½ cup white rice
  • 8 cup water
  • 1 tsp ginger
  • 1 tsp ginger, sliced
  • 1 tbsp green onions
  • ¼ tsp salt
  • ¼ tsp white pepper
  • 2 oz fresh cilantro (optional)

Steps

  1. Cut chicken into small pieces. In a bowl, marinate chicken with 1/4 tsp salt, 1/4 tsp white pepper, and 1 tsp ginger (cordial or finely grated). Set aside.
  2. Rinse rice thoroughly in a pot until water runs clear. Drain.
  3. Add 8 cups of water to the pot with the rinsed rice. Bring to a boil over high heat.
  4. Once boiling, reduce heat to low and simmer for 20-25 minutes, stirring every 8-10 minutes to prevent sticking. Add more water if a thinner consistency is desired.
  5. Add the marinated chicken to the congee and continue to simmer on low heat for another 10 minutes, until chicken is cooked through.
  6. Stir in the sliced ginger and green onions. Cook for 10 seconds.
  7. Serve hot. Garnish with fresh cilantro if desired.
